Transaction 6660ebc3c6e939dee8ab4687aaa067dbbd9c0a5292465c1ccfc2032a28d060bc
1 Input
1 Output
-
6660ebc3c6e939dee8ab4687aaa067dbbd9c0a5292465c1ccfc2032a28d060bc:0
- value
- 2625696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69d1752cf1874c8708337b0c144ea9061413c31b OP_EQUAL
- address
- 3BLXo4d5T4A9yJ8pudMJvpd7oVMuoLL1Mb